Marcus Eyre (14 March 1957 - 4 February 2015) was an English-born Australian actor who had a talent for story-telling, entertaining skills that proved valuable when he began teaching in later years.
Born in Sussex, England, Eyre moved with his family to Adelaide in 1960 and his acting career started at school. Armed with his degree in drama and education, he spent three years teaching in Darwin, travelling all over the Northern Territory with regular stints acting with the Brown's Mart Theatre.
Eyre died on 4 February 2015 from cancer at aged 57.
